The Serta Fairbanks Big & Tall Executive Office Chair combines spacious, ergonomic design with premium bonded leather and durable construction. Supporting up to 350 lbs, it features a 22.5" wide semi-plush seat, contoured lumbar support, adjustable height, and smooth 360º swivel mobility—perfect for professionals seeking comfort and style in their workspace.

I am a Big & Tall guy, and the office desk chair was killing my back. I researched proper chairs for a person my size. After looking at all the options, this Serta seems like a good choice for the budget I had available. The assembly was more challenging than I expected, took about 35 minutes and I need help from my wife (second pair of hands). The most difficultly was getting the back of the chair installed. Once it was assembled, I brought it to the office. The chair has basic adjustments, and it took <5 minutes to have it all setup for use. I have been using it for the last 5 working days and have had no back issues. The posture in my body is much better and the ergonomics provided by the chair work very well for me. The chair is comfortable for several hours. The chair has excellent stability and rolls well on the low nap carpet we have in the office. Overall, this as a great buy. The long-term robustness will need to be evaluated at a later date and may result in changes to the review.

Just unboxed and sat in the chair for the first time. The first thing that came to mind was comfort. I have long legs with 38” inseam, and this chair fits my leg height perfectly. I didn’t even have to max the seat height to get that perfect 90° posture. The seat is deep enough to support my thighs.The top of the chair stops right at my shoulders so there isn’t really much space for my head to rest (tall people problems). I figure anyone a few inches shorter will be just fine.Assembly was quick and painless. The letters on the screws were mismatched but a good eye can tell the difference between 1.25” and 0.75”. So far I love it

I like the chair, but assembly was awful. It was smooth sailing until I had to attach the armrests and back. The included bolts were not long enough to go through the armrest piece and make it to where they needed to thread. Thankfully I had some the same diameter but longer, but the included ones did NOT work.Once it's built though it's comfy.

I've been actively using this chair now for a few weeks and overall its pretty decent. But even from the get-go I noticed a weird smell on it. Figured that it was leather so it probably had an odor that would fade as it'd been wrapped in plastic and such. So I kept using it. But the smell still hasn't gone away. In fact I'd say it's gotten worse. I'd compare its likeness to a dirty cat box.I tried contacting support twice now. Once was for something that worked itself out so its not worth mentioning. The second was about the smell. Both times the email I got back was a very copy/pasted response telling me to call a different company because apparently Serta doesn't make the chairs. So -- why are you selling a product you're unwilling to support? If they had just responded with some simple tips on ways to get rid of that smell, we'd be golden. Instead I'm sitting here frustrated because they went the easy route and bounced me to a different company. One that I'd have to call to get any support since their automated message failed to list any other options.Is the chair comfortable? Yeah it's pretty nice. It does wobble more than I like. The feeling of it moving unsecured in the bottom (the part with the rollers attached) can get annoying and I hope it doesn't wear it prematurely. The smell is pretty bad though. Every time I sit when it pushes the air out of the cushion, it stinks. Glad I don't have this in an office setting or I'm sure I'd get complaints.EDIT: March 10, 2023This is really not worth the cost. The seat CONSTANTLY wobbles like it's not screwed in all the way or the base isn't seated right. It won't stay up. A couple sits and it slowly sinks back to the lowest setting. It feels like it's cheaply made. Sure the cushioning is comfortable, but when it feels like it's not stable, and you can't keep it at a comfortable height, that's obviously a big deal.I haven't even had this a year and its definitely less quality than the cheaper one I bought YEARS ago. One that lasted me a very long time, and I was able to comfortably use up until the seams were coming out, and the seat had tilted forward from daily use for many years. I'd say at least five years?And it was a Serta as well. That's pretty sad that the quality has declined that much when a seat that costs 100.00 MORE, can't even last a year.This is pretty ridiculous.
